At Doggy Daycare, there are 3 trainers assigned for every 12 dogs. There are 72 dogs enrolled for the daycare on Tuesday. Determ
fenix001 [56]

Answer:

18

Step-by-step explanation:

make a ratio relation:

3 trainers : 12 dogs

x trainers : 72 dogs

3/12 = x/72

solve for x, and you get 18
